Output 28836619821d475bfc366af2f479f1ca16cd46418f0001dfae684f59070275dc:5

value
45233986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 064c4bee4a62074129248efd01bc66f8d0160e9e OP_EQUAL
address
M8UTgmAKFHy4xCz4jsiZSU7qiVWgfD1rk4
transaction
28836619821d475bfc366af2f479f1ca16cd46418f0001dfae684f59070275dc
spent
true